if you want to have a switch or trigger source for your bosch style relay to only pull power when the engine is running then it's not so easy. Yes of course we have all used an ACC tap a fuse or hacked the cig lighter or radio source.
The entire point of this unit is - to know if the engine is running. your not going to use it to run a load, but you could run a very small load. your going to use it as a trigger source. The only way I know would be to find the pin on ECU and splice into that lead to get the engine is running +dc signal.
This just wires up to the battery and can sense the wave change an alternator makes. To me this is a very clean solution to a very old problem.
